# Service Accounts: String Extraction

The `extract-i18n` script pulls translatable strings from all Bramblewick repos and pushes them to the Glossa service. It runs under the `i18n-extractor` service account. Do not run it under your personal account; Glossa rate-limits individual users aggressively. The account has write access to the staging catalog only. Set the token in your shell before invoking the script. The current staging token is below.

API key for kahap-kafog: zpat15_6qzxZ7YR8aDwjmp

Runbook: Account Recovery — ScanBridge POS. When a store's barcode scanner integration loses its paired service account (usually after a firmware wipe), recreate the account via the ScanBridge console rather than cloning another store's credentials. Release manager approval is required before re-pairing hardware in the Dunmore pilot region. The re-pairing wizard prompts for the regional recovery vault, which opens with the passphrase stated below.

vault phrase of kaduf-baweg = norael-julox-raleth-wenok-eliir-ulamir-ulair-norwyn-rusion

## Runbook: Ferroline Metrics Sidecar

For this week's sync: the sidecar now batches gauge flushes at 10s intervals instead of 2s, cutting aggregator load roughly 60%. If dashboards lag, check the batch queue depth before restarting anything — restarts drop in-flight batches. The change shipped in last night's rollout; the corresponding build token is recorded below for cross-referencing deploy logs.

build token for tajeg-bajep: htk14_409ba9df6b8acb